Deep dark brown coloured body with a pretty thick off-white head, around three centimetres tall. Aroma of deep sugars with some brown sugar, light molasses and a good deal of chocolate all noticeable, but the malt and alcohol are strong as well. Medium to Full-bodied; Strong rich malts show at first with a lot of chocolate and other sweetness, but the malts provide enough support here, with a good kick of bitterness from the grainy side of the malts and some burnt sugars as well. Aftertaste shows some lactose and creaminess with a light dose of vanilla here as well, but the chocolate comes out pretty strongly afterwards and gives off a nice sweetness to couple with some molasses notes, all showing some (not the full amount) alcohol burn towards the end. Overall, a pretty nice Imperial Stout with a very rich characteristic from the malts, but the sugars, especially the chocolate and molasses provide some relief from the richness and a light bitterness balances things out nicely. Deep dark brown coloured body with a relatively thick, three to four centimetre tall off-white head that stays afloat nicely. Aroma of icing sugar, vanilla, canella, allspice and a dash of nutmeg, all with some relatively strong alcohol scents coming through and a good sweetness noticeable, in the nose, at least. Medium to Full-bodied; Rich roasted malt flavours dominate here with a great kick of sweetness from the icing sugar, lactose, cream and vanilla here that is somehow balanced pretty well, still on the rich side, with some spices to provide some complexity here. Aftertaste is rich and sweet, with the alcohol coming through nicely with the spices lasting a long time, especially the nutmeg and canella here, bringing out a nice complexity with the sugars and the rich roasted malts. Overall, a very enjoyable beer, much better than I expected, with a good balance throughout, especially with the sugars and the malts, but the spice and alcohol hit well, too.
